From 9ab8c5c4da4f2524f134ff58bc978fb047f8c2a3 Mon Sep 17 00:00:00 2001 From: Simon Michael Date: Wed, 24 Jan 2018 18:32:29 -0800 Subject: [PATCH] shake: don't generate pandoc fenced divs when transforming markdown (#692, #696) [ci skip] --- Shake.hs |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/Shake.hs b/Shake.hs index a015f7ad2..4c745554b 100755 --- a/Shake.hs +++ b/Shake.hs @@ -294,7 +294,7 @@ main = do liftIO $ writeFile out $ "# " ++ heading ++ "\n\n" cmd Shell "m4 -P -DMAN -DWEB -I" dir lib src "|" - pandoc "-f markdown -t markdown --atx-headers" + pandoc "-f markdown -t markdown-fenced_divs --atx-headers" "--filter tools/pandoc-demote-headers" -- "--filter tools/pandoc-add-toc" -- "--filter tools/pandoc-drop-man-blocks" @@ -308,7 +308,7 @@ main = do liftIO $ writeFile webmanall "* toc\n\n" -- # Big Manual\n\n -- TOC style is better without main heading, forM_ webmanpages $ \f -> do -- site/hledger.md, site/journal.md cmd Shell ("printf '\\n\\n' >>") webmanall :: Action ExitCode - cmd Shell "pandoc" f "-t markdown --atx-headers" + cmd Shell "pandoc" f "-t markdown-fenced_divs --atx-headers" -- "--filter tools/pandoc-drop-man-blocks" "--filter tools/pandoc-drop-toc" -- "--filter tools/pandoc-capitalize-headers" @@ -323,7 +323,7 @@ main = do liftIO $ writeFile guideall "* toc\n\n" -- # User Guide\n\n -- TOC style is better without main heading, forM_ guidepages $ \f -> do -- site/csv-import.md, site/account-aliases.md, ... cmd Shell ("printf '\\n\\n' >>") guideall :: Action ExitCode - cmd Shell "pandoc" f "-t markdown --atx-headers" + cmd Shell "pandoc" f "-t markdown-fenced_divs --atx-headers" -- "--filter tools/pandoc-drop-man-blocks" "--filter tools/pandoc-drop-toc" -- "--filter tools/pandoc-capitalize-headers"